Section 32-1296 - Qualifications of applicant
A. To be eligible for certification to practice denture technology an applicant shall:
1. Hold a high school diploma or its equivalent.
2. Present to the board evidence of graduation from a recognized denturist school or a certificate of satisfactory completion of a course or curriculum in denture technology from a recognized denturist school.
3. Pass a board-approved examination.
B. A candidate for certification shall submit a written application to the board that includes a nonrefundable Arizona dental jurisprudence examination fee as prescribed by the board.
